Write a program that solves Exercise 2.19. You need to modify the programs for each of the 4 algorithms for the maximum-subsequence-sum problem so that the program not only returns the maximum sums of subsequences of the given integer array but also returns/outputs the actual subsequence where the sum of integers is maximum. Run each algorithm on three randomly generated integer arrays of sizes N=1,000, 10,000, and 100,000, measure the running times, and determine if they are consistent with the theoretical analysis results of those algorithms given.
Exercise 2.19: The maximum contiguous subsequence sum algorithms in the text do not give any indication of the actual sequence. Modify them so that they return in a single object the value of the maximum subsequence and the indices of the actual sequence.
